St. Louis Catholic School integrates technology in the classroom to develop technologically literate graduates. Our approach includes a 1:1 device program with that enhances personalized learning from kindergarten to 8th grade. Teachers in kindergarten through grade 2 utilize iPads for instructional extension and testing. Chromebooks are utilized in grades 3-8 and the incorporation of Google Classroom and Google Education suite of resources begins as early as fourth grade.
We view technology as a tool for knowledge sharing, creativity, communication, collaboration, research, critical thinking and problem-solving. Students will access diverse web-based tools to enhance learning. Active filtering and monitoring by the school's internet fitering system, GoGuardian, allows administration to actively monitor student activity while on the school network and devices.
The Technology and Internet Acceptable Use Policy employed by the school promotes digital citizenship and guidelines for appropriate standards of coduct while operating in the digital environment.
